Abstract

Official abstract text for this publication.

To provide a liquid crystal display device capable of controlling deterioration of contrast even in the case where an opening is formed in an organic flattened film and the film has unevenness. In the liquid crystal display device that includes a TFT substrate, a CF substrate, and liquid crystal sandwiched between the TFT substrate and the CF substrate and that drives the liquid crystal with a lateral electric field, the TFT substrate has the organic flattened film in which a through hole for contacting a source electrode of the TFT and a pixel electrode and a sectional shape of the through hole is asymmetrical between a side on which the pixel electrode extends and the other side.

First claim

Opening claim text (preview).

What is claimed is: 1 . A liquid crystal display device comprising: a first substrate having a plurality of drain lines, a plurality of gate lines, a plurality of TFT and a plurality of pixel electrodes; a second substrate having a plurality of spacers; liquid crystal sandwiched between the first substrate and the second substrate, the first substrate has an organic film between the TFT and the pixel electrode, the organic film has a through hole for contacting a source electrode of the TFT and the pixel electrode, and wherein a sidewall shape in the cross section of the through hole is formed asymmetrically in the direction along the drain line and formed symmetrically in the direction along the gate line. 2 . The liquid crystal display device according to claim 1 , wherein a common electrode is formed between the organic film and the pixel electrode, and the common electrode is not formed in the asymmetric region of the through hole. 3 . The liquid crystal display device according to claim 1 , wherein the spacers are arranged on the drain line through the organic film. 4 . The liquid crystal display device according to claim 1 , wherein an alignment film is formed between the liquid crystal and the pixel electrode, the alignment film subjected to an alignment treatment by rubbing. 5 . The liquid crystal display device according to claim 1 , wherein the organic film is formed of a photoresist film, and the through hole is formed by exposing the photoresist film using a half-tone mask. 6 . The liquid crystal display device according to claim 1 , wherein the through hole contacts a source electrode of the TFT and the pixel electrode for forming the lateral electric field.
